The Consumer Electronics Segment is Expected to Drive the Market's Growth

  • The density of electronics-based products is increasing in most verticals due to trends such as digitization, smart homes, and connected devices for the Internet of Things (IoT). To ensure the quality of the product from an elect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) standpoint, regulatory bodies have enforced constantly evolving rules and directions on designing and manufacturing.
  • Moreover, according to Cisco's Annual Internet Report, by 2023, there will be close to 30 billion network-connected devices and connections, up from 18.4 billion in 2018. Additionally, by 2023, IoT devices will make up 50% (14.7 billion) of all networked devices, up from 33% (6.1 billion) in 2018. Further, according to Ericsson, 5G subscriptions are expected to skyrocket globally between 2019 and 2027, rising from over 12 million to over 4 billion. Combined, these factors are anticipated to expand the consumer electronics industry's size significantly.
  • Manufacturers must comply with the latest EMC directives and regional and industry-level regulations and standards through certification before market entry. For instance, to pree of EMC problems, the UK government has adopted stringent laws, forcing all importers and manufacturers of electronic goods to ensure that their products are electromagnetically compatible. Such initiations are anticipated to drive the need for EMC test equipment and services in the consumer electronics segment. Hence, such industry regulations are anticipated to drive the growth of the studied market.

North America is Expected to Hold a Major Market Share

  • North America is a prominent region for the EMC testing market players due to favorable economic and social conditions for developing and adopting modern technologies, including supportive government policies, higher consumer awareness, and developed infrastructure for research and development. The region's consumer electronics industry thrives due to the widespread use of smartphones, tablets, personal computers, HVAC systems, washing machines, and television sets.
  • The United States is one of the significant markets for Electromagnetic Compatibility Test Equipment and Testing Services owing to the presence of strong automotive, aerospace, consumer electronics, and healthcare industries. As the adoption of electronic components/devices has increased across all the major end-user sectors in recent years, the demand for EMC test equipment/services is anticipated to grow further during the forecast period.
  • Furthermore, the country has stringent regulations pertaining to electromagnetic radiation. For instance, in the United States, the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) regulates all commercial sources of electromagnetic radiation. The Title 47, Part 15 regulation of FCC specifies limits on the radiation from various radiation sources, which include virtually every product that employs a microprocessor, including office equipment, computers and computer peripherals, electronic games, and point-of-sale terminals.
  • The North American region has the presence of several electromagnetic compatibility test equipment and testing services providers, which also facilitates the studied market's growth in the region. For instance, Washington Laboratories Ltd's test sites in the United States are listed by the FCC's Equipment Authorizations Branch in Columbia, Maryland, and conform to ANSI C63.4-2003.
  • Furthermore, the North American automotive industry is progressing steadily toward autonomous vehicles. As these vehicles are loaded with multiple electronic units, the role of electromagnetic compatibility testing becomes even more important to ensure the error-free working of the automobile. Hence, all such trends together are anticipated to supplement the studied market's growth in North America during the forecast period.
